Vladimir Putin is the current Prime Minister of Russia and was president from 2000 to May 7, 2008.
Putin began his career as a KGB officer. He retired from the KGB in 1990, and became involved in politics, heading the Federal Security Service under Boris Yeltsin. He became acting president on December 31, 1999 and was formerly elected in March, 2000.
Putin's popularity stems primarily from the significant increase in economic prosperity that Russia experience under his administration.
However, many critics have expressed concerns about the erosion of democracy, infringement on media freedoms, human rights abuses, and moves to curb the political influence of his opponents.

Medvedev Handover
Though Putin's tenure as president ended in May, 2008, he was replaced by his preferred successor Dmitry Medvedev.
Putin had stated he will continue to be deeply involved in Russian politics, an assertion that was supported when Medvedev appointed him prime minister.
It is widely believed that Putin, and the many officials he placed in power during his presidency, will continue to exert significant influence on the government and politics of Russia for many years to come.
